Content Library
There's no questioning that YouTube and Twitch dominate the streaming world, but Veoh might just have a few tricks up its sleeve. For one, Veoh hosts over a million videos compared to YouTube's billion, while also boasting its own music, movies, channels, and unique content. Plus, with 13 subcategories to choose from (including Action-, Comedy-, Horror-, Adventure-, Drama-, Family-, Sci-Fi-, Fantasy-, Cartoon-, Crime- and Romance- themed options), there's sure to be something for everyone on Veoh.
Filter Option
Veoh allows its users to filter content based on their preference. This includes filtering films by length, language, popularity, alphabet, date of upload, and even subtitle. Most of the videos on Veoh are medium-form content between 3-45 minutes in length. If you want to watch a video longer than an hour, you will need to download it. Download option
Veoh allows users to download videos for offline viewing on their devices. To download a video, users need to install the VeohTV desktop app. Videos that are over 45 minutes long can't be streamed, and thus downloading is the only option available. Apart from downloading, users can also upload videos up to 100 MB in size using a URL.

Inner Pages
There's also a search bar that will take you to the exact video you're looking for.
The inner pages of the streaming page are better than I expected. There is a mid-sized stream player with a variety of toggle options such as Play/Pause, runtime, volume adjustment, Portrait/Landscape, Streaming Quality, and Full-Screen. Under the player, you'll find information such as the Title, Uploaded by Category, Date of Upload, File Size, Length, Language, and Tags. Under that is two options - Add to Favorites and Add to Group with a link underneath those options. There's also a search bar that will take you to the exact video you're looking for.
Content
Veoh has over a million videos on its platform, with nearly 7000 of them being full-length movies. Out of these, 300 are in the English language. Veoh doesn't boast the most extensive collection of normal movies, but it does have a massive library of short user-uploaded videos.
There are more than a dozen genres that you can choose from when viewing content on the website. Other than that, you have the sorting feature using which you can sort the content based upon the length, language, subtitle, popularity, and title.
